In Kuwait, the Urdu-speaking community plays a vital role in the country's economy, especially in the fields of business, healthcare, education, and engineering. Many Urdu-speaking expatriates have moved to Kuwait in search of better job opportunities and to provide a better future for their families. Despite facing challenges such as language barriers and cultural differences, the community has established strong support networks and cultural associations to help its members integrate into Kuwaiti society. Similarly, in Latvia, the Urdu-speaking community has been growing steadily over the years. Many Pakistani students choose Latvia as their destination for higher education due to the quality of education and affordable tuition fees. The community in Latvia often comes together to celebrate cultural events, share traditions, and support one another in a foreign land.
